Wyeth takes full control of Japanese joint venture from Takeda Pharmaceutical |
|
|
|
Published
:
Tue, 03 Apr 2007 17:28 |
LONDON (AFX) - Wyeth said it has has purchased the 20 pct of Japanese joint venture Wyeth KK it did not already own from Takeda Pharmaceuticals Co Ltd for an undisclosed sum.The US pharmaceuticals company signed a deal with Takeda in May 2003 to take complete ownership of Tokyo-based Wyeth KK over several years.newsdesk@afxnews.comms1COPYRIGHTCopyright AFX News Limited 2007.
